Hi guys,

We got a sample from Highlights magazine sent to us a few weeks ago. My dd (age 5 1/2) just noticed it 2 nights ago and has not put it down since!!!! I googled and found the "Highlights" webpage and found out the magazine she was sent is for kids ages 2-5 and called "High Five". They were selling a 1 yr subscription for about $30. This is out of our buget. Does anyone know where I can get it cheaper or something like it? She LOVES the hidden pictures so much!!!!

Call your library and ask if they have it. If they don't try and get it through an interlibrary loan. I have to pay $1.00 per item but some libraries are free. Even then it would only be $12/yr and you could photocopy the pages you liked.

People also sell magazine subscriptions on ebay.
